    A1—0 to 13 centimeters (0.0 to 5.1 inches); brown (10YR 4/3) ; 36 percent sand; 28 percent silt; 37 percent clay; weak fine granular structure; very friable; 4.0 medium roots and 4.0 fine roots and 4.0 coarse roots; fragments; extremely acid, pH 4.4; clear smooth boundary. Lab sample # 0241-2-1; observed in pit, small
    A2—13 to 23 centimeters (5.1 to 9.1 inches); yellowish brown (10YR 5/4) ; 65 percent sand; 18 percent silt; 18 percent clay; weak fine subangular blocky structure; very friable; 4.0 medium roots and 4.0 fine roots and 4.0 coarse roots; 1 percent fine noncoherent cemented black (10YR 2/1) iron-manganese masses; fragments; extremely acid, pH 4.4; clear wavy boundary. Lab sample # 0241-2-2; observed in pit, small
    C1—23 to 46 centimeters (9.1 to 18.1 inches); light yellowish brown (10YR 6/4) ; 72 percent sand; 16 percent silt; 13 percent clay; massive; very friable; 2.0 medium roots and 2.0 fine roots and 2.0 coarse roots; 1 percent fine noncoherent cemented black (10YR 2/1) iron-manganese masses and 1 percent fine faint grayish brown (10YR 5/2) iron depletions; fragments; extremely acid, pH 4.4; gradual wavy boundary. Lab sample # 0241-2-3; observed in pit, small
    C2—46 to 76 centimeters (18.1 to 29.9 inches); light yellowish brown (2.5Y 6/4) ; 66 percent sand; 16 percent silt; 18 percent clay; massive; friable; 0.5 medium roots and 0.5 fine roots and 0.5 coarse roots; 1 percent fine distinct light brownish gray (10YR 6/2) iron depletions and 1 percent fine distinct yellowish brown (10YR 5/8) masses of oxidized iron; 1 percent fine mica flakes, unspecified; fragments; extremely acid, pH 4.3; gradual wavy boundary. Lab sample # 0241-2-4; observed in pit, small
    C3—76 to 99 centimeters (29.9 to 39.0 inches); light yellowish brown (2.5Y 6/4) ; 68 percent sand; 16 percent silt; 16 percent clay; massive; friable; 1 percent fine prominent yellowish red (5YR 5/6) masses of oxidized iron and 10 percent fine distinct light brownish gray (10YR 6/2) iron depletions; 25 percent fine mica flakes, unspecified; fragments; extremely acid, pH 4.3; gradual wavy boundary. Lab sample # 0241-2-5; observed in pit, small
    C4—99 to 124 centimeters (39.0 to 48.8 inches); light yellowish brown (10YR 6/4) ; 57 percent sand; 21 percent silt; 21 percent clay; massive; friable; 5 percent medium prominent strong brown (7.5YR 5/8) masses of oxidized iron and 10 percent medium distinct gray (10YR 6/1) iron depletions; 20 percent fine mica flakes, unspecified; fragments; extremely acid, pH 4.3; gradual wavy boundary. Lab sample # 0241-2-6; observed in pit, small
    Cg1—124 to 142 centimeters (48.8 to 55.9 inches); variegated 50 percent gray (10YR 6/1) and 25 percent strong brown (7.5YR 5/6) and 25 percent light yellowish brown (2.5Y 6/4) ; 57 percent sand; 21 percent silt; 21 percent clay; massive; friable; 20 percent fine mica flakes, unspecified; fragments; extremely acid, pH 4.2; gradual wavy boundary. Lab sample # 0241-2-7; observed in auger, bucket
    Cg2—142 to 157 centimeters (55.9 to 61.8 inches); gray (10YR 6/1) ; 55 percent sand; 21 percent silt; 24 percent clay; massive; friable; 10 percent medium prominent strong brown (7.5YR 5/8) masses of oxidized iron; 20 percent fine mica flakes, unspecified; fragments; extremely acid, pH 4.4; gradual wavy boundary. Lab sample # 0241-2-8; observed in auger, bucket
    Cg3—157 to 203 centimeters (61.8 to 79.9 inches); gray (10YR 6/1) ; 43 percent sand; 25 percent silt; 32 percent clay; massive; friable; 15 percent medium prominent strong brown (7.5YR 5/8) masses of oxidized iron; 20 percent fine mica flakes, unspecified; fragments; extremely acid, pH 4.3. Lab sample # 0241-2-9; observed in auger, bucket
